Psychological Interpretation

Freud would likely interpret a car accident dream as a manifestation of repressed emotions and desires, suggesting that the chaotic imagery reflects internal conflicts. For him, the act of driving symbolizes the journey of life, while an accident signifies the fear of losing control over that journey. The subconscious often uses such vivid symbols to process unresolved issues, paving the way for what he calls wish fulfillment. Carl Jung would take this a step further, seeing the car as an archetype of the self. A car accident in your dream might represent your Shadow Self — aspects of your personality that you refuse to acknowledge. This confrontation with your shadow can offer valuable insights into what you're struggling with in your waking life, nudging you toward the individuation process. Calvin Hall's extensive analysis of dream reports reveals that car accidents frequently show up in dreams as symbols of anxiety and fear. He noted that dreams often reflect our waking concerns, and if you're feeling out of control or anxious about an upcoming event, a car accident dream could be your mind's way of processing that anxiety. Ernest Hartmann suggests that dreams serve as a form of emotional therapy, helping us to process and integrate our feelings. A car accident dream often brings unresolved emotions to the surface, allowing you to confront fears and anxieties in a safe space. This emotional memory processing can lead you to insights about how to cope with your real-life challenges. If you find recurring themes in these dreams, exploring them in-depth can provide clarity.

Cultural & Spiritual Meaning

In many Western cultures, car accidents in dreams are often interpreted as warnings of impending danger or a sign that you’re on a path that could lead to disaster. They reflect societal pressures and the fast-paced nature of modern life, where the fear of losing control is ever-present. In Eastern traditions, dreams of accidents can symbolize a disruption in your spiritual journey. They may serve as a reminder to slow down, reflect, and reconnect with your inner self. This perspective encourages you to consider the spiritual lessons hidden within the chaos. From an Islamic viewpoint, Ibn Sirin might interpret a car accident dream as a reflection of one's path in life and the challenges that lie ahead. He believed that such dreams signify either a warning or a reflection of personal struggles, urging the dreamer to seek guidance and support in their waking life. Indigenous perspectives often view dreams as messages from the spirit world or ancestors, guiding you toward personal growth. A car accident dream might suggest that you need to listen to the wisdom of your ancestors, perhaps indicating that changes are necessary for you to continue on your life path.
